Is Number C32: Shark Drake Veiss [Ultimate Rare] ABYR-JP039 worth grading?
Yu-Gi-Oh! · YuGiOh Japanese Abyss Rising · full price guide →
Worth grading — even a PSA 9 beats raw
A PSA 10 Number C32: Shark Drake Veiss [Ultimate Rare] ABYR-JP039 sells for $167 against $8.22 raw: a $159 spread, 20× the ungraded price. Even a PSA 9 ($41.50) clears the raw price after an economy-tier ~$25 fee, so a near-miss still comes out ahead.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

Break-even by outcome and fee
| If it comes back… | Sells for | Economy / bulk (~$25.00) | Standard (~$50.00) | Express (~$150)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gem — PSA 10 | $167 | +$134 | +$109 | +$9.15 |
| PSA 9 | $41.50 | +$8.28 | −$16.72 | −$117 |
| PSA 8 | $23.62 | −$9.60 | −$34.60 | −$135 |
Net = sale price − $8.22 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.

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es
All centering standards →| Grader | 10 sells for | vs best | Front centering for a 10 | Back |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| BGS 10 | $218 | best | 55/45 | 70/30 |
| PSA 10 | $167 | −$50.63 | 55/45 | 75/25 |
| CGC 10 | $100 | −$118 | 55/45 | 75/25 |
| SGC 10 | $100 | −$118 | 55/45 | 75/25 |
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.
